Background
Downer, Nancy Wuerth was born on September 2, 1943 in Washington, District of Columbia, United States. Daughter of Hugh Cameron and Marion (Wuerth) Downer.

AB, Mount Holyoke College, 1965. Doctor of Philosophy, University Pennsylvania, 1974.
Postdoctoral fellow University Oregon, Eugene, 1974—1976, Johns Hopkins University, Baltimore, 1976—1979. Assistant professor biochemistry University Arizona, Tucscon, 1979—1986. Visiting scientist Los Alamos National Laboratory, New Mexico, 1986—1987.
With Manhattan Messengers, Inc., since 1987. Member Women in Science and Engineering Advisory Board University Arizona, Tucson, 1979—1985. Visiting professor Massachusetts Institute of Technology, 1984—1985.
Active Arizona Women's Political Caucus, Tucscon, 1979—1981. Member of National Organization of Women, New York Academy of Sciences, American Association for the Advancement of Science, Biopys. Society (member council 1984-1987).
